Oklahoma Code § 36-6470.16

Title 36. Insurance: Reinsurance on risks ceded by another insurer – Credit

A captive insurance company may cede or assume reinsurance and
take credit for reserves, as authorized for domestic insurers by the
Oklahoma Insurance Code.
Added by Laws 2004, c. 334, § 23, emerg. eff. May 25, 2004.  Amended
by Laws 2013, c. 41, § 14, eff. Nov. 1, 2013; Laws 2015, c. 298, §
20, eff. Nov. 1, 2015.
